Axel Wikström

Summary

Axel Wikström is a human[1]. He was born in Skellefteå parish[2]. He was born on +1907-09-29T00:00:00Z[3]. He passed away in Skellefteå parish[4]. He died on +1976-06-16T00:00:00Z[5]. He worked as a cross-country skier[6]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(5 views/month, #7,296 of 1,000,298).[7]
